用于验证控制系统操作的技术技术方案

技术编号:22821852 阅读:37 留言:0更新日期:2019-12-14 14:52
本文公开了用于验证车辆控制系统的操作的系统、装置和计算机可读介质。在测试周期期间,车辆嵌入式计算机设备(VECD)可以针对控制系统数据(CSD)监控嵌入车辆中的控制模块和/或传感器,可以基于CSD的组合来生成和报告指纹,并且可以向车辆性能验证系统(VPVS)报告指纹。在部署期间,VECD可以针对CSD监控控制模块/传感器,可以基于CSD的组合来生成性能结果(PR),并且可以向VPVS报告PR。VPVS可以基于PR与指纹的比较来验证车辆的控制系统是否按期望操作。如果车辆的控制系统未按期望操作,则VPVS可以生成警报或标志并将其发送到远程设备。

Technology for verifying control system operation

【技术实现步骤摘要】
【国外来华专利技术】用于验证控制系统操作的技术版权声明2017爱尔比奎特(Airbiquity)公司。本文档的一部分公开内容包含受版权保护的材料。版权所有人不反对任何人传真复制专利和商标局专利文件或记录中出现的专利文档或专利公开内容,但在其它方面保留所有版权。37CFR§1.71(d)。
技术介绍
为了限制或减少由机动车辆释放的空气污染物,许多车辆制造商被要求在车辆生产和销售之前对污染物进行废气排放测试。管辖区可以制定或以其它方式定义排放测试标准,以指定用于针对不同类型的引擎或车辆测试废气排放的协议/程序。通常将测试协议设计为准确和现实地表示期望车辆或引擎在其下运行的条件的范围。这些测试通常由监管机构标准化,并且使用测功机(“dyno”)在联邦委托的测试实验室中进行,测功机是模拟引擎(例如,使用引擎dyno)或完整的动力总成(例如,使用底盘测功机)的负荷的设备。大多数车辆都包括催化转化器,其是限制或减少由内燃(例如,汽油)引擎和压燃(例如,柴油)引擎生成的排放物的设备。在许多情况下,车辆可以包括引擎管理系统(EMS),其可以管理或控制车辆/引擎的各种系统(例如,燃料喷射系统、点火或火花系统等),使得催化转化器限制/减少由排放测试标准规定的必要排放量。为了通过大多数排放测试,EMS可以以不优化燃料消耗的方式控制燃料喷射系统和火花系统,并且因此不为车辆提供尽可能最好的燃料经济性。通常,用于减排和燃料经济性的最佳校准在不同的空燃比和火花点火点处发生。然而,在一些情况下,由于组件老化、组件故障等,可能无法校准EMS和/或车辆组件以实现最佳减排。在一些情况下,由于由车辆制造商供应的错误的或有缺陷的(buggy)空中软件更新,可能无法校准EMS以实现最佳减排。这可能导致车辆排放高于法律允许的水平。
技术实现思路
下面是本专利技术的概述,以便提供对本专利技术一些方面的基本理解。本概述不旨在识别本专利技术的关键/重要元素或规定本专利技术的范围。其唯一目的是作为稍后呈现的更详细描述的序言以简化形式呈现本专利技术的一些构思。公开了用于验证车辆控制系统的操作的系统、装置和计算机可读介质。各种实施例涉及车辆嵌入式计算机设备(VECD)。根据各种实施例,在测试周期期间,VECD可以针对嵌入车辆中的控制模块和/或传感器监控控制系统数据(CSD),可以基于CSD的组合来生成并报告“指纹”,并且可以向车辆性能验证系统(VPVS)报告指纹。在部署或操作周期期间,VECD可以针对CSD监控控制模块/传感器,可以基于CSD的组合来生成性能结果(PR),并且可以向VPVS报告PR。VPVS可以基于PR与指纹的比较来验证车辆的控制系统是否按期望操作。如果在FP和PR之间检测到任何差异(在标准偏差或合理的误差范围内),则VPVS可以向政府监管者、车辆制造商或车队所有者报告或警告车辆未按期望操作。在实施例中,VECD可以通过从个体控制模块或从嵌入车辆中的多个传感器获得控制系统数据来针对控制系统数据进行监控。在实施例中,VECD可以通过基于所获得的控制系统数据确定在操作周期期间与由车辆排放测试程序定义的操作参数相匹配的实时操作参数来生成性能结果。VECD可以生成性能报告,以包括所获得的控制系统数据的与操作周期期间收集的实时操作参数相对应的数据项。在实施例中,所获得的控制系统数据的数据项可以包括:多个传感器中的进气温度(IAT)传感器的实时计算或测量的IAT数据;来自引擎控制模块(ECM)的实时计算的引擎负载值,ECM在个体控制模块之间;来自ECM的一个或多个气缸或一个或多个喷射器的实时燃料喷射器激活正时数据;来自ECM的一个或多个气缸的点火火花正时数据,其中,点火火花正时数据指示相对于一个或多个气缸的曲柄角的火花事件;相对于所述燃料喷射器激活正时数据的燃料喷射正时事件的多个传感器中的废气传感器的废气传感器数据,其中,所述废气传感器包括多个传感器中的废气氧传感器和歧管绝对压力(MAP)传感器;和/或其他类型的数据。在实施例中,VECD可以识别用于在测试周期期间针对其它控制系统数据进行监控的另一触发,并且可以响应于检测到所述另一触发而针对所述其它控制系统数据进行监控。VECD可以基于所监控的其它控制系统数据的组合来生成车辆指纹,并且可以将包括车辆指纹的另一消息发送到VPVS。在实施例中,其它控制系统数据可以从个体控制模块和多个传感器获得,并且车辆指纹的其它控制系统数据的组合可以包括:来自多个传感器中的废气氧传感器的废气氧数据;来自ECM的车辆的引擎的每分钟引擎转数(RPM),ECM在个体控制模块之间;来自ECM的引擎的一个或多个气缸或一个或多个喷射器的燃料喷射器激活正时数据;来自ECM的一个或多个气缸的点火火花正时数据;来自多个传感器中的质量空气流量(MAF)传感器的进气流量数据;和/或其它类型的数据。在实施例中,VECD可以接收命令,所述命令用于在VECD未被验证为根据期望的性能参数操作时回滚控制系统配置的软件更新;基于命令来获得控制系统配置的期望的版本;以及实现控制系统配置的期望的版本。在各种实施例中,VECD可以包括至少一个存储器设备和至少一个处理器,所述至少一个处理器通过控制器局域网(CAN)、时间触发协议(TTP)系统或FlexRay系统的方式与通信系统和个体控制模块通信耦合。在实施例中,通信系统可以被配置成将包括性能结果的消息发送到VPVS。各种实施例涉及用于实现VPVS的计算机系统。根据各种实施例,实现VPVS的计算机系统可以包括处理器和网络接口。网络接口可以被配置成从VECD接收消息,所述消息包括其中嵌入了VECD的车辆的性能结果。性能结果可以基于嵌入车辆中的个体控制模块收集的数据。网络接口可以被配置成当性能结果指示VECD未根据期望的性能参数进行操作时,将标志发送到另一计算机设备。处理器可以被配置成将性能结果的数据项与车辆的车辆指纹的数据项进行比较。车辆指纹可以基于在车辆排放测试期间收集的控制系统数据的组合。可以根据车辆排放测试程序来进行车辆排放测试,所述车辆排放测试程序定义了要在其期间收集控制系统数据的操作参数。处理器可以被配置成当性能结果的至少一个数据项与车辆指纹的对应数据项相差门限时生成标志。在实施例中,网络接口可以被配置成从车辆存储库获得车辆指纹。在实施例中,处理器可以被配置成生成性能结果的数据项与车辆指纹的数据项进行比较之时的时间戳;并且可以被配置成生成包括时间戳和标志的历史数据。在实施例中,网络接口可以被配置成将车辆历史数据发送到车辆存储库以进行存储。在实施例中,网络接口可以被配置成将性能结果发送到车辆存储库以与指纹相关联地进行存储。在实施例中,历史数据可以指示性能结果的一个或多个数据项与车辆指纹的一个或多个数据项之间的差异。在实施例中,历史数据可以指示期望的空燃比和实际的空燃比之间的差异。在实施例中,历史数据可以指示期望的火花正时与实际的火花正时之间的差异。通过参考附图进行的对优选实施例的以下详细描述,本专利技术的附加方面和优点将变得显而易见。附图说明所包括的附图出于说明目的,并本文档来自技高网
...

【技术保护点】
1.一种用于在车辆的操作期间在所述车辆中由车辆嵌入式计算机设备“VECD”执行的方法,所述方法包括:/n识别用于针对所述计算机设备嵌入其中的所述车辆的控制系统数据进行监控的触发;/n响应于检测到所述触发而针对控制系统数据进行监控;/n基于所监控的控制系统数据的组合来生成性能结果;以及/n控制将包括所述性能结果的消息发送到车辆性能验证系统“VPVS”。/n

【技术特征摘要】
【国外来华专利技术】20170407 US 15/482,0751.一种用于在车辆的操作期间在所述车辆中由车辆嵌入式计算机设备“VECD”执行的方法,所述方法包括:
识别用于针对所述计算机设备嵌入其中的所述车辆的控制系统数据进行监控的触发;
响应于检测到所述触发而针对控制系统数据进行监控;
基于所监控的控制系统数据的组合来生成性能结果;以及
控制将包括所述性能结果的消息发送到车辆性能验证系统“VPVS”。


2.根据权利要求1所述的方法,其中,针对所述控制系统数据进行监控包括:
在操作周期期间,控制从个体控制模块或从嵌入所述车辆中的多个传感器接收所述控制系统数据。


3.根据权利要求2所述的方法,其中,生成所述性能结果包括:
基于所获得的控制系统数据,确定所述操作周期期间与由车辆排放测试程序定义的操作参数相匹配的实时操作参数;以及
生成性能报告,以包括所获得的控制系统数据的与在所述操作周期期间收集的所述实时操作参数相对应的数据项。


4.根据权利要求3所述的方法,其中,所获得的控制系统数据的所述数据项包括:所述多个传感器中的进气温度“IAT”传感器的实时计算或测量的IAT数据;来自引擎控制模块“ECM”的实时计算的引擎负载值,所述ECM在所述个体控制模块之间;来自所述ECM的一个或多个气缸或一个或多个喷射器的实时燃料喷射器激活正时数据;来自所述ECM的所述一个或多个气缸的点火火花正时数据,其中,所述点火火花正时数据指示相对于所述一个或多个气缸的曲柄角的火花事件;以及相对于所述燃料喷射器激活正时数据的燃料喷射正时事件的所述多个传感器中的废气传感器的废气传感器数据,其中,所述废气传感器包括所述多个传感器中的废气氧传感器和歧管绝对压力“MAP”传感器。


5.根据权利要求1所述的方法,还包括:
识别用于在测试周期期间针对其它控制系统数据进行监控的另一触发;
响应于检测到所述另一触发而针对所述其它控制系统数据进行监控;
基于所监控的其它控制系统数据的组合来生成车辆指纹;以及
控制将包括所述车辆指纹的另一消息发送到所述VPVS。


6.根据权利要求5所述的方法,其中,所述其它控制系统数据将从所述个体控制模块和所述多个传感器获得,并且其中,所述车辆指纹的其它控制系统数据的所述组合包括:来自所述多个传感器中的废气氧传感器的废气氧数据;来自ECM的所述车辆的引擎的每分钟引擎转数“RPM”,所述ECM在所述个体控制模块之间;来自所述ECM的所述引擎的一个或多个气缸或一个或多个喷射器的燃料喷射器激活正时数据;来自所述ECM的所述一个或多个气缸的点火火花正时数据;以及来自所述多个传感器中的质量空气流量“MAF”传感器的进气流量数据。


7.根据权利要求6所述的方法,还包括:
控制接收命令,所述命令用于在所述VECD未被验证为根据期望的性能参数操作时回滚控制系统配置的软件更新;
基于所述命令来获得所述控制系统配置的期望的版本;以及
实现所述控制系统配置的所述期望的版本。


8.至少一个包括指令的计算机可读存储介质,其中,在车辆操作期间在所述车辆中由车辆嵌入式计算机设备“VECD”的至少一个处理器执行所述指令将使得所述VECD执行根据权利要求1至7中的任一项所述的方法。


9.一种用于实现车辆性能验证系统“VPVS”的装置,所述计算机系统包括:
网络接口单元,其用于:
从车辆嵌入式计算机设备“VECD”接收包括所述VECD嵌入其中的车辆的性能结果的消息,所述性能结果基于由嵌入所述车辆中的个体控制模块收集的数据,以及
当所述性能结果指示所述VECD未根据期望的性能参数进行操作时,将标志发送到另一计算机设备;以及
处理单元,其用于:
将所述性能结果的数据项与所述车辆的车辆指纹的数据项进行比较,其中,所述车辆指纹基于在车辆排放测试期间收集的控制系统数据的组合,所述车辆排放测试是根据车辆排放测试程序来进行的,所述车辆排放测试程序定义了要在其期间收集控制系统数据的操作参数,以及
当所述性能...

【专利技术属性】
技术研发人员:D·L·加勒特K·梁
申请(专利权)人:爱尔比奎特公司
类型:发明
国别省市:美国;US

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1